iis服务器助手广告
返回顶部
首页 > 资讯 > 精选 >C++ 函数命名的首字母缩写命名法
  • 828
分享到

C++ 函数命名的首字母缩写命名法

c++首字母缩写 2024-04-24 13:04:07 828人浏览 泡泡鱼
摘要

首字母缩写命名法是一种命名约定,通过缩写函数名称中单词的首字母来简化名称,从而提高代码的可读性和可维护性。语法:提取每个单词的首字母并将其大写,然后连接起来形成函数名。优点包括简洁性、可

首字母缩写命名法是一种命名约定,通过缩写函数名称中单词的首字母来简化名称,从而提高代码的可读性和可维护性。语法:提取每个单词的首字母并将其大写,然后连接起来形成函数名。优点包括简洁性、可读性和一致性。潜在缺点是缩写可能难以记忆或理解。

C++ 中的首字母缩写命名法:清晰简洁的函数命名

首字母缩写命名法是一种广泛使用的命名约定,用于为 c++ 函数选择简洁且有意义的名称。通过使用函数名称中单词的首字母缩写,该方法有助于提高代码的可读性和可维护性。

语法

首字母缩写命名的语法如下:

  • 从每个单词中提取首字母并将其大写。
  • 将这些大写首字母连接起来形成函数名。

示例

例如,以下 C++ 函数将浮点数转换为整数:

int FloatToInt(float num) {
  // ...
}

使用首字母缩写命名法,此函数可以命名为:

int FTI(float num) {
  // ...
}

实战案例

在下面的示例中,我们使用首字母缩写命名法为一个处理字符串的函数命名:

string ReplaceAll(string s, char target, char replacement) {
  // ...
}

使用首字母缩写后:

string RA(string s, char target, char replacement) {
  // ...
}

优点

使用首字母缩写命名法的优点包括:

  • 简洁性:缩写使函数名称更短更精炼。
  • 可读性:首字母缩写通常比冗长的名称更易于阅读和理解。
  • 一致性:它有助于在代码库中保持命名的一致性。

缺点

此方法的一个潜在缺点是缩写可能会变得难以记忆或理解,特别是对于不太熟悉的词汇。

总的来说,首字母缩写命名法是一种有价值的约定,它可以帮助创建清晰且可维护的 C++ 函数。通过明智地使用缩写,开发人员可以提高代码的可读性和效率。

以上就是C++ 函数命名的首字母缩写命名法的详细内容,更多请关注编程网其它相关文章!

--结束END--

本文标题: C++ 函数命名的首字母缩写命名法

本文链接: https://www.lsjlt.com/news/608364.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• C++ 函数命名的首字母缩写命名法
    首字母缩写命名法是一种命名约定,通过缩写函数名称中单词的首字母来简化名称,从而提高代码的可读性和可维护性。语法:提取每个单词的首字母并将其大写,然后连接起来形成函数名。优点包括简洁性、可...
    99+
    2024-04-24
    c++ 首字母缩写
  • golang 函数命名如何使用缩写和首字母缩略词?
    go 函数命名中应使用缩写和首字母缩略词提高可读性,遵循以下规则:缩写:保留单词首字母,后接小写字母,仅用于常见词。首字母缩略词:首字母大写,后接小写字母,用于单词或单词组的首字母缩略。...
    99+
    2024-04-23
    golang 缩写 首字母缩略词
  • PHP 函数命名中是否应该使用缩写或首字母缩写词?
    php函数命名可使用缩写,但应遵循最佳实践:使用清晰可理解的缩写。关键术语使用完整单词。确保命名习惯一致。 PHP 函数命名中使用缩写或首字母缩写词 在 PHP 函数命名中,使用缩写或...
    99+
    2024-04-20
    php 缩写
  • C++ 函数命名的全大写命名法
    c++++ 全大写命名法是一种为函数命名的约定,其中函数名全部使用大写字母,通常用于宏定义和内联函数,以避免名称混淆。语法:() {...}。如:inline int add_numbe...
    99+
    2024-04-24
    c++ 命名
  • C++ 函数命名的下划线命名法
    c++++ 中使用下划线函数命名法的好处包括:增强可读性、避免名称冲突、明确函数用途。语法:标识符_函数名(参数列表)。惯例:单个下划线表示私有或受保护函数,双下划线表示静态函数,三重下...
    99+
    2024-04-24
    下划线命名法 函数命名 c++
  • C++ 函数命名的驼峰式命名法
    c++++ 函数命名采用驼峰式命名法,有助于提高代码可读性,具体规则如下:首字母小写后续单词首字母大写(帕斯卡命名法) C++ 函数命名中的驼峰式命名法:提升代码可读性 在 C++ 中...
    99+
    2024-04-24
    c++ 驼峰命名法 代码可读性
  • C++ 函数命名的帕斯卡式命名法
    帕斯卡式命名法用于 c++++ 函数命名,规则为:单词首字母大写(大驼峰式),复数形式使用复数后缀,避免下划线或连字符。它提高可读性,清楚表示函数用途和返回值。此外,要注意使用缩写、避免...
    99+
    2024-04-24
    c++ 帕斯卡式命名
  • C++ 函数命名中的缩写与全称的取舍
    c++++ 函数命名时,建议使用全称以获得清晰度、可读性和可搜索性。ただし、以下の場合では縮写を使用できます。縮写是众所周知的函数名称很长代码库使用统一的缩写约定 C++ 函数命名:缩...
    99+
    2024-05-04
    函数 c++ 命名
  • C++ 函数命名的匈牙利式命名法
    匈牙利式命名法是一种 c++++ 命名约定,通过使用前缀(表示类型)和后缀(表示用途)来指定变量、函数和类型的类型信息。其优点包括可读性强、易于调试和维护。但缺点在于冗长、视觉杂乱和可能...
    99+
    2024-04-25
    c++ 匈牙利命名法 代码可读性
  • C++ 函数命名的自动化命名策略
    在 c++++ 中,自动化命名策略可用于实现一致且有意义的函数命名,遵循简洁性、描述性、一致性的原则。可以使用 snake_case、camelcase、宏等方法。通过自动化命名,开发者...
    99+
    2024-04-24
    c++ 函数命名
  • C++ 函数命名:CamelCase 与 Underscore 命名约定
    c++++ 函数命名约定有两种:camelcase,每个单词首字母大写,不包括第一个单词。underscore,单词间用下划线分隔。camelcase 紧凑且易读,而 underscor...
    99+
    2024-05-01
    c++ 命名约定
  • css命名英文字母区分大小写吗
    这篇文章主要为大家展示了“css命名英文字母区分大小写吗”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并学习一下“css命名英文字母区分大小写吗”这篇文章吧。 同样的cs...
    99+
    2024-04-02
  • css中命名英文字母区分大小写吗
    今天小编给大家分享一下css中命名英文字母区分大小写吗的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有所收获,下面我们一起来了...
    99+
    2024-04-02
  • C++ 函数命名:匈牙利表示法与命名规范的比较
    c++++ 函数命名惯例对比:匈牙利表示法和命名规范。匈牙利表示法通过变量名前缀表示类型,增强可读性但冗长;命名规范使用更简洁的名称,提高可读性。匈牙利表示法强制执行类型检查,提高维护性...
    99+
    2024-05-04
    命名规范 匈牙利表示法 c++
  • C++ 函数参数命名规范
    c++++函数参数命名规范包括:使用描述性名称,清楚说明参数目的使用小写蛇形命名法,用下划线分隔单词以参数类型作为前缀,如in_value(输入)、out_result(输出)和&...
    99+
    2024-04-20
    c++ 函数参数命名
  • C++ 函数命名规则的演变
    c++++ 函数命名规则经历了从经典“匈牙利表示法”到现代描述性命名的演变。现代规则包括:使用有意义的名称、抽象化、避免前缀、使用小驼峰命名法和考虑命名空间。与经典规则相比,现代命名更有...
    99+
    2024-04-24
    c++ 函数命名 代码可读性
  • C++ 函数命名的最佳实践
    c++++ 函数命名的最佳实践包括:长度和清晰度:保持名称简短(最多 30 个字符)并使用动词开头。特定性和上下文:准确描述函数功能,并包含类或模块前缀。一致性和风格:保持整个代码库的命...
    99+
    2024-04-24
    c++ 函数命名
  • C++ 函数命名的常用约定
    c++++ 函数命名的常用约定包括:1. 小写驼峰命名法;2. 以动词开头;3. 使用描述性名称;4. 长度适中;5. 避免使用缩写。通过遵循这些约定,可以提高代码的可读性和可维护性。 ...
    99+
    2024-04-24
    c++ 函数命名
  • 函数命名中的 PascalCase 与 SnakeCase 命名约定
    函数命名约定有 pasc++alcase 和 snakecase。pascalcase 将单词首字母大写,snakecase 用下划线连接单词并小写。pascalcase 提高可读性,s...
    99+
    2024-05-04
    java php c++
  • C++ 函数命名:如何处理重载函数和同名函数
    重载函数和同名函数的命名规则不同。重载函数通过区分参数类型来命名,而同名函数通过命名空间来分组。实战案例:重载字符串比较函数使用不同的参数类型进行区分,而不同命名空间的 abs() 函数...
    99+
    2024-05-03
    函数重载 同名函数 c++ 作用域
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作